    Okay, so when you saw that Fitbit said 1000 calories. Was that your total calorie burn?
    If so, my guess is that if you had it linked to MFP it would have been taking calories away as well if you had negative adjustments enabled.

    The way most trackers work with MFP is to send over it's calorie burn for you as of the last sync. MFP takes that information and breaks down it's estimated calorie burn for you to min/hour to come up with an estimate of what you will burn the rest of the day. It takes this new estimate of what your tracker will say at 11:59 pm and subtracts it's original estimate of what you would burn in a 24 hr period based on your selected activity level. If your estimated tracker burn is less than MFP's estimate, you lose calories. If it's higher, you get calories to eat.

    So my guess is that when you synced your UA tracker, it was reporting a calorie burn that was 124 calories less than what MFP predicted you would burn based on your activity level.

    Did anyone get an answer on this? I have my MFP set to not very active. I log over 7000 steps most days and always seem to end up with a negative calorie adjustment. I’m sometimes behind a desk but most days on my feet at different construction sites. I even logged over 13000 steps the other day and still had a negative calorie adjustment. If I look at my band at the kcal burned under the steps heading, today I burned 2024 kcals at 6100 steps. MFP in the calorie adjustment says “based on 1558 calories burned as of 8:00pm”. Shouldn’t the match? I have and negative calorie adjustment of -378 calories.
